Instructions
Make the Dough
In a large bowl, dissolve yeast and sugar in warm milk. Let stand for 5 minutes, until foamy.
Add salt, egg, and melted butter. Mix well.
Gradually add flour, mixing until a dough forms. Turn dough out onto a lightly floured surface and knead for 5-7 minutes, until smooth and elastic.
Place dough in a greased bowl, turning to coat. Cover and let rise in a warm place for 1 hour, or until doubled in size.
Make the Filling & Assemble
In a bowl, combine brown sugar, maple syrup, bacon, bourbon, cinnamon, and softened butter. Mix until well combined.
Roll out the dough on a lightly floured surface into a 12x15 inch rectangle.
Spread filling evenly over the dough. Roll up tightly, starting from a long side.
Cut into 1.5-inch thick rolls and place in a greased baking dish.
Cover and let rise for 30 minutes.
Bake and Glaze
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until golden brown.
While rolls are baking, make the glaze: In a bowl, beat cream cheese, maple syrup, powdered sugar, and bourbon until smooth.
Let rolls cool slightly before drizzling with glaze.
